Under Windows Vista or Windows 7, the battery life is roughly 6 hours when idling with screen at moderate bringness and wi-fi on. Under Ubuntu 9.10 64-bit, it is about 4 to 4.5 hours. Same conditions. Under Lucid (April 13th) 64-bit, it is about 3 to 3.5 hours. Same conditions. (Bug reported from this.) I have checked and made sure no process is using up any more than 1% CPU in the background with gnome-system-monitor.
